Handover — Admin dashboard dark mode (Tobin to Saskia)

Dark mode for the Glimmerpane admin dashboard is behind the ui.theme flag. Tokens live in themes/dusk.css; avoid hardcoded hex values, the linter catches most. Charts still need contrast fixes. The theming config store is sealed; future maintainers can unseal it with the recovery passphrase below.

vault phrase of yaduf-yajop = lamath-kelix-aldion-zorius-ulaox-eliax-gorox-norok-fenael-fenath-julael-pelius-belius-druion

Welcome aboard! A quick note on dependency pinning at Tangleworth: every package in the Oakmire build must be pinned to an exact version — no ranges, no wildcards, ever. Upgrades go through a weekly review, not ad-hoc bumps. To unlock the pin-override tool for genuine emergencies, you'll need the recovery passphrase listed just below.

strongbox words: druath-quenael

Hey — welcome aboard! Quick note on export retries in Fernwick before I'm out. Failed exports land in the dead-letter queue; just nudge them with the retry script in the ops repo. Anything that fails twice, ping the pipeline channel instead of hammering it. I wrote up the whole flow with screenshots on our wiki page here.

wiki page, kahog-hahig: https://vault.zemvargrid.internal/display/deploy/repo/settings/merge_requests/job/settings/6f3b933774dbc5320a4daa18

Subject: Memtrace cut-over complete

Team,

Cut-over to Memtrace v2 for GPU memory profiling finished last night. Old v1 agents are disabled; any tickets referencing v1 dashboards should be closed as resolved-by-migration. Sampling overhead is now under 2% and allocation traces include kernel names. Known gap: profiles older than 30 days were not migrated. Point customers at the v2 docs for setup questions. For reference when troubleshooting, the agent now runs with the following configuration.

settings of bagaf-bawip:
[aldax]
port = 5000
region = south-4
host = aldax.brasklabs.corp
team = brivan
timeout_ms = 2000
retries = 2